** The Volkswagen repair market for Dayton, Minnesota, residents is characterized by high-quality independent specialists located just outside the city in neighboring Maple Grove, Minneapolis, and Brooklyn Park. There are no dedicated "Volkswagen-only" shops within Dayton's city limits itself; the local options are primarily general repair shops or dealerships in other suburbs. * **Average Quality:** The quality of the specialized independent market is exceptionally high. The shops listed above consistently outperform dealerships in customer satisfaction surveys for personalized service, cost-effectiveness for out-of-warranty work, and technical depth on specific, persistent issues. * **Competition Level:** Competition is strong among the top-tier independents, which benefits the consumer. These shops compete on expertise, customer service, and price, rather than on location alone. The presence of several high-caliber options means Dayton VW owners have excellent alternatives to the dealership. * **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ates for these specialists typically range from **$130 - $165 per hour**, which is generally 15-30% lower than local Volkswagen dealerships. Parts are often sourced at a lower cost as well, though they insist on using OEM or superior-quality components. A complex job like a DSG service may cost $400-$600 at an independent, compared to $600-$800+ at a dealer.
